7 Christmas morning breakfast ideas

1. Sandwiches

If you’re that kind of person who wants to eat something salty for breakfast, then any easy-to-make sandwich is for you. Just place some ready-made ingredients between two bread slices instead of cooking fancy toppings. Keep your sophisticated ideas for other days.

You can try this pastrami, mayo and yogurt toast sandwiches, or get other ideas from our sandwiches section.

2. Omelet

How about a protein-rich, vegetarian and delicious way to start your Christmas day? An omelet is ready in just a few minutes, and you can stuff it with so many different things! From all the omelet recipes we’ve tried, we’ve chosen this mushroom-stuffed omelet because it is vegetarian and you’re going to eat enough meat these days, right?

6. Granola

Granola and yogurt are ready to eat in 3 minutes! We think there’s nothing quicker than this for a nutritious yet delicious breakfast. If you haven’t made baked granola ahead, you can try a different version: no-bake granola. We’ve made a nice mix of oats, almonds, cashews, and raisins, and served it with yogurt and fresh fruit and maple syrup. Doesn’t it sound amazing?
